Colombian Navy finds marijuana valued at 3,800 million pesos in Caquet谩

cogfm-armada-de-colombia-lucha-contra-el-narcotrafico-incautacion-caqueta-gao-residual-11.jpg

Units of the Colombian Navy in development of joint operations with the National Army and coordinated with the National Police, found 635 kilograms of marijuana type creepy that were transported aboard a rudimentary boat on the Cagu谩n River.

 

The operation was carried out through the installation of a river checkpoint in the municipality of Cartagena del Chaira, Caquet谩, where troops guided by intelligence information provided by the Colombian Navy, proceeded to intercept a rudimentary canoe-type boat, finding 14 sacks containing inside 650 rectangular packages. The packages, after being taken to the Initial Preliminary Homologated Test - PIPH, left a positive result for creepy-type marijuana, which is presumed to be destined for the neighboring country of Brazil, where it would be marketed by Brazilian mafias for approximately 3.815 million pesos.

 

The pilot of the ship, an alleged member of the support networks of the Organized Armed Group Residual Miller Perdomo, was arrested for the crime of trafficking, carrying or manufacturing narcotics in accordance with the provisions of article 376 of the Colombian Criminal Code and put into custody of the National Police along with the materials.
